Index: llvm/lib/Target/RISCV/RISCVMergeBaseOffset.cpp
===================================================================
--- llvm/lib/Target/RISCV/RISCVMergeBaseOffset.cpp
+++ llvm/lib/Target/RISCV/RISCVMergeBaseOffset.cpp
@@ -207,6 +207,19 @@
case RISCV::ADDI: {
// Offset is simply an immediate operand.
int64_t Offset = Tail.getOperand(2).getImm();
+
+ // We might have two ADDIs in a row.
+ Register TailDestReg = Tail.getOperand(0).getReg();
+ if (MRI->hasOneUse(TailDestReg)) {
+ MachineInstr &TailTail = *MRI->use_instr_begin(TailDestReg);
+ if (TailTail.getOpcode() == RISCV::ADDI) {
+ Offset += TailTail.getOperand(2).getImm();
+ DeadInstrs.insert(&Tail);
+ foldOffset(HiLUI, LoADDI, TailTail, Offset);
+ return true;
+ }
+ }
+
LLVM_DEBUG(dbgs() << " Offset Instr: " << Tail);
foldOffset(HiLUI, LoADDI, Tail, Offset);
return true;
